SUNDAY

8-Hands Banquet

In celebration of being named Asia's Best Female Chef 2017, May Chow visits Little Bao Bangkok and teams up with three of Bangkok’s top chefs this Feb 19 to host a special six-dishes-plus-four-drinks dinner. The evening sees chefs Rangsima Bunyasaranand (of Little Beast), Thitid Tassanakajohn (of Le Du) and Dylan Jones (of Bo.lan) cooking up a Chinese-Thai family-style dinner, paired with cocktails from Jamie Rhind (of Bamboo Bar), Saimai Natarat (of Bunker), Somkanay Singha and Minway Chi (of Bootleggers). B1,800 per person. Do expect duck shumai, steamed crab with egg and rice, grilled fish curry wrapped in banana leaf and red fermented short ribs. Black Ivory Coffee Stout Release and Fundraiser

This Feb 22 at Mikkeller is the world release party for the new Mikkeller Black Ivory Coffee Stout, brewed with the world’s rarest and most expensive coffee, from Black Ivory Coffee. On top of a 30-liter keg on tap from 5pm, there will be a limited amount of 750ml bottles, nitro and syphon coffee. The total profits will be donated to the Golden Triangle Asian Elephant Foundation.

Jess Barnes is Back

After parting ways with Sapparot group (Lady Brett, Rocket) last year, chef Jess Barnes has largely disappeared from Bangkok food circles. But this Feb 24-25 the hipster food pioneer's back popping up in the kitchen at Sathorn's Sorrento. Here, there'll be no bao buns in sight. Instead, the chef will be getting back to his Italian cooking roots. Going back well before his Opposite Mess Hall became the stuff of Bangkok legend, Barnes kickstarted his culinary career at InterContinental’s defunct Grossi restaurant, where he worked for over seven years. For two nights only the chef will whip up dishes like pesce crudostrozzapreti rabbit nduja, crab ravioli and campari granita, all available to order a la carte.

Bangkok Gourmet Festival 2017

The first Bangkok Gourmet Festival gathers Thai and international chefs, collectively owning a total of 10 Michelin stars. At the event, you’ll get to taste some bite-size flavors from 40 of Bangkok’s leading restaurants including J’aime by Jean-Michel LorainGinza Sushi IchiOsha, Savelberg, Iron Chef TableRossini’sLenzi and Benjarong. What’s more, there’ll also be workshops by chefs Alvin Leung of one-Michelin-starred Bo Innovation in Hong Kong, Curtis Duffy of three-Michelin-starred Grace in Chicago, Guillaume Galliot of The Tasting Room in Macau. Another highlight is the gala dinner (B9,900) by the chefs. Mar 3-5
